WebCheck any point of poly1 is inside of poly2 by again simple range checking on both directions. If any they are intersecting, if all then it is contained. Control the opposite set of 2. Prepare your candidate lines by using results of 2 and 3, then send a ray from a polygon to lines of another polygon. if any hits they are intersecting. thats it.
